At a glance
| Measure | Hoopla | iFlix |
|---|---|---|
| What it is | A digital media service for public libraries. | A subscription-based video-on-demand streaming service targeting emerging markets in Asia, the Middle East, and Africa. |
| Category | Digital Media, Entertainment, Libraries, Streaming Services | Video Streaming, Subscription Video On Demand, Entertainment, Media Streaming |
| Sells toBusiness model | B2B2C | B2C |
| Offering | Platform | Platform |
| Founded | 2013 | 2014 |
| Headquarters | Chicago, USA |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ia |
| Status | Active | Active |
